Bifold doors, also called folding doors, are a popular choice for many house owners due to their space-saving design and ability to effortlessly connect indoor and outside living spaces. They use a large opening, making the most of light and ventilation, and fold nicely away when not in usage. Nevertheless, like any regularly utilized feature in a home, bifold doors are vulnerable to use and tear, particularly at their bottoms. This location, continuously exposed to foot traffic, wetness from cleansing or weather condition, and the general tensions of opening and closing, can quickly become harmed.
